LIRR to Test Upgraded East Side Access Signal System at Harold Interlocking, and Service Switches and Tracks on Atlantic Branch This SaturdayBuses to Substitute For Trains Between Valley Stream and West Hempstead, and Service Changes on Several Other Branches Saturday May, 12; Regular Service Resumes Sunday For Mother’s Day Travels
|
|
Long Island Rail Road crews will test upgraded signal systems for the East Side Access project, as well as perform switch surfacing work on the Atlantic Branch to ensure system reliability this Saturday, May 12, 2018. The LIRR will suspend all work and testing the morning of Sunday, May 13, to help customers travel to and from Mother’s Day visits and activities.
Starting Friday, May 11, at 10:18 p.m. until Sunday, May 13, at 6:29 a.m., train movements through Harold Interlocking in Queens will be limited while LIRR crews perform testing on a new signal system for the East Side Access project.
The new signal system at Harold Interlocking will ensure smooth and improved train service through the area, as it is a crucial piece of infrastructure containing numerous switches that route trains across the tracks that lead to Penn Station. The new system is based on microprocessor technology, which has built-in redundancies and replaces an older hard-wired relay-based signal system.
Coinciding with this work, LIRR crews will perform switch surfacing on the Atlantic Branch, which will help improve track stability and ensure safe and efficient operations. One of the two tracks on the Atlantic Branch between Jamaica Station and Valley Stream will be out of service for 18 hours from 12:15 a.m. on Saturday, May 12 until 6:34 a.m. Sunday, May 13th.
To allow for these necessary projects, some service changes to LIRR train schedules will be in effect from late Friday evening until Sunday morning.
